About PS 108 Assemblyman Angelo Del Toro Educational Complex

PS 108 Assemblyman Angelo Del Toro Educational Complex is a public elementary school in New York, NY, part of New York City Geographic District # 4, serving approximately 364 students in grades Pre-K-8th with a 10.1: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 2.8 out of 10 and ranks #4,661 of 4,742 schools in NY. State assessment records show 23%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022) and 30%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).
